The wipers are designed to vary their speed with the vehicles speed.(maybe XT)
Second this. The "auto" speed isn't infinitely variable (not on mine, anyway), but when the control is set just so will run on an intermittent cycle up to around 50 mph, then automatically switch to normal low speed with no delay between passes, then back to intermittent as the car slows. Definitely not a function of load on the alternator.
